探索在线学习平台开发:核心技术解析与合法资源获取指南

1个月前 (01-03 01:46)阅读3回复0
免费电影网站
免费电影网站
  • 管理员
  • 注册排名1
  • 经验值20990
  • 级别管理员
  • 主题4198
  • 回复0
楼主

在数字化浪潮的推动下,在线成人教育市场蓬勃发展,一个稳定、功能丰富的学习平台是成功的关键。对于许多教育机构和技术开发者而言,理解平台背后的核心技术并获取合法、可靠的开发资源,是项目启动的第一步。

一、 在线教育平台的核心技术架构

一个成熟的在线成人学习平台,其技术架构通常包含以下几个关键层次:

  1. 前端展示层: 负责用户交互界面,需兼顾PC端与移动端的响应式设计,提供流畅的学习体验。
  2. 业务逻辑层: 这是平台的“大脑”,处理课程管理、用户学习路径、订单支付、师生互动等核心业务流程。
  3. 数据访问层: 安全高效地管理用户数据、课程内容、学习记录等海量信息。
  4. 基础设施层: 包括服务器、网络、存储等,保障平台的稳定运行与快速响应。

二、 平台必备功能模块详解

一个功能完备的平台应包含以下模块:

  • 课程管理系统: 支持视频、图文、直播等多种形式的内容上传、分类与序列化管理。
  • 用户与权限系统: 实现学员、讲师、管理员等多角色精细化的权限控制。
  • 互动学习系统: 集成在线测验、作业提交、讨论区、实时问答等功能,增强学习效果。
  • 支付与营销系统: 对接安全支付渠道,并支持优惠券、会员体系等营销工具。
  • 数据分析后台: 跟踪学习进度、完课率等数据,为教学优化和运营决策提供支持。

三、 如何合法合规获取开发资源与技术支持

在平台开发过程中,尊重知识产权与遵守法律法规是底线。建议通过以下途径获取资源:

  1. 选择开源解决方案: 市场上有许多优秀的开源在线教育系统(如Moodle的二次开发),它们代码透明,社区支持活跃,是合规且高性价比的起点。
  2. 采购商业授权源码: 从正规的软件开发商处购买经过完整测试、提供技术支持和更新服务的商业产品,能有效降低开发风险和时间成本。
  3. 自主开发与外包定制: 对于有特殊需求的企业,组建技术团队或委托专业外包公司进行定制开发,能最大程度满足个性化需求。
  4. 关注云服务平台: 主流云服务商(如阿里云、腾讯云)常提供与教育场景相关的标准化解决方案或API服务,可快速集成。

四、 开发与运营中的安全合规建议

  • 内容合规: 确保所有上传的课程内容符合国家法律法规,建立严格的审核机制。
  • 数据安全: 对用户个人信息、学习数据等进行加密存储和传输,遵守《个人信息保护法》等相关规定。
  • 版权保护: 采用技术手段防止课程内容被非法下载和传播,保护讲师知识产权。
  • 资质完备: 运营在线教育平台需取得相应的电信业务经营许可(ICP备案/许可证)等资质。
在线教育平台系统架构示意图

构建一个成功的在线成人教育平台,技术是骨架,内容是血肉,而合法合规是生命线。无论是选择开源方案、商业授权还是定制开发,都应秉持长期主义,将资源投入到提升教学体验、保障系统安全和遵守行业规范上,从而在激烈的市场竞争中建立可持续的竞争优势。希望本文能为您的项目规划提供有价值的参考。

0
回帖

探索在线学习平台开发:核心技术解析与合法资源获取指南 期待您的回复!

取消
载入表情清单……
载入颜色清单……
插入网络图片

取消确定

图片上传中
编辑器信息
提示信息